United Internet tops 5 million mark in customer contracts
1.75 million DSL customers expected by year-end
Montabaur, December 16, 2005. Following the integration of WEB.DE’s portal
business and due to dynamic growth in its year-end business, United Internet
AG signed its 5-millionth customer contract yesterday. Originally planned for
2008, the company has thus reached this particular target as early as 2005.
As of December 15, 2005 the number of customer contracts in the United
Internet Group passed the 5 million mark. With regard to product lines, the
figure can be divided into 0.99 million contracts in the field of Information
Management (including 0.53 million WEB.DE club customers), 2.08 million in
Webhosting and 1.94 million in the Access segment – including 1.72 million DSL
contracts.
“With expected growth of 1.55 million customers this year, 2005 will be the
company’s best ever fiscal year,” says Ralph Dommermuth, CEO of United
Internet AG.
“Our most important growth drivers are the ongoing high demand for broadband
connections and the successful international expansion of our webhosting
business,” continues Dommermuth. United Internet expects to reach 1.75 million
DSL contracts (prior year: 1.05 million) and 0.60 million foreign hosting
contracts (prior year: 0.37 million) by year-end 2005.
With over 5 million customer contracts, United Internet AG is one of the
leading Internet Service Providers (ISP). In its “Product” segment, the
Group’s value-added internet services and fast internet connections are
directed at private users, small/home offices (SoHos) and small to mid-size
enterprises (SMEs). These groups are served by the brands GMX, WEB.DE, 1&1 and
Schlund+Partner. In addition to its “Product” business, the Group is also
engaged in “Outsourcing” (via the brands InterNetX and twenty4help) as well as
“Online Marketing” (via the brands AdLINK, Sedo and affilinet).
